The contract pertains to the manufacture of high-performance brake discs designed for military or commercial aircraft, requiring the use of advanced heat- and wear-resistant materials to meet stringent operational demands. The work is classified as a subcontract under NAICS code 336413, indicating it falls within the aircraft parts and accessories manufacturing sector, with performance required at a facility in Richmond, Virginia, ZIP code 23237. The solicitation was posted on May 12, 2026, with responses due by 7:00 PM Eastern Time on May 18, 2026, indicating a tight turnaround for qualified vendors to submit proposals. This procurement is managed by DLA Aviation under the Department of Defense, reflecting its critical nature to defense aviation systems.
